WHO and Stop TB Partnership said today that Tuberculosis (TB) often goes undiagnosed in children from birth to 15 years old because they lack access to health services – or because the health workers are unprepared to recognize the signs and symptoms of TB in this age group. In South Africa alone, close to 50 thousand children get TB every year and many more are believed to go undiagnosed. WHO
